Sha256: 18664de06926f61544c64dc6315946a3313546885d80896f1c8446e9cd2dc1a8

Contents?: true

Size: 843 Bytes

Versions: 3

Compression:

Stored size: 843 Bytes

Contents

require_relative '../../util/enum'

module MangoModel

  # Dispute reason types enumeration
  class DisputeReasonType
    extend Enum

    DUPLICATE = value 'DUPLICATE'

    FRAUD = value 'FRAUD'

    PRODUCT_UNACCEPTABLE = value 'PRODUCT_UNACCEPTABLE'

    UNKNOWN = value 'UNKNOWN'

    OTHER = value 'OTHER'

    REFUND_CONVERSION_RATE = value 'REFUND_CONVERSION_RATE'

    LATE_FAILURE_INSUFFICIENT_FUNDS = value 'LATE_FAILURE_INSUFFICIENT_FUNDS'

    LATE_FAILURE_CONTACT_USER = value 'LATE_FAILURE_CONTACT_USER'

    LATE_FAILURE_BANKACCOUNT_CLOSED = value 'LATE_FAILURE_BANKACCOUNT_CLOSED'

    LATE_FAILURE_BANKACCOUNT_INCOMPATIBLE = value 'LATE_FAILURE_BANKACCOUNT_INCOMPATIBLE'

    LATE_FAILURE_BANKACCOUNT_INCORRECT = value 'LATE_FAILURE_BANKACCOUNT_INCORRECT'

    AUTHORISATION_DISPUTED = value 'AUTHORISATION_DISPUTED'
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
mangopay-v4-4.1.0 lib/mangopay/model/enum/dispute_reason_type.rb
mangopay-v4-4.0.2 lib/mangopay/model/enum/dispute_reason_type.rb
mangopay-v4-4.0.1 lib/mangopay/model/enum/dispute_reason_type.rb